Essential Strategies for Finding High-Value Deals in Sacramento
Scouring the local feed effectively requires more than just typing generic keywords into the search bar. High-demand items in Sacramento—such as affordable commuter cars, reliable appliances, and solid-wood furniture—tend to move within minutes of listing.
- Hyper-Targeted Radius Settings: Set your location filter strictly based on your travel willingness. For bulky items like couches or dining tables, restrict your search to a 5-to-10-mile radius encompassing central Sacramento to minimize transit time across the grid or up the Capital City Freeway.
- Keyword Variations and Misspellings: Many local sellers misspell brand names or use colloquial terms. Search for variations like "mid century," "mid-century," "mcm," or "vintage" when hunting for retro decor popular in older Sacramento neighborhoods.
- Saved Search Alerts: Enable push notifications for specific search queries. When a desirable item drops in neighborhoods like Fab Forts or Land Park, speed is the primary factor in securing the purchase.
- Inventory Monitoring Windows: Peak listing times in the Sacramento market typically occur on Thursday evenings and Saturday mornings as residents prep for weekend cleanouts or moving logistics.

Safe Transaction Protocols and Designated Sacramento Exchange Zones
Executing a peer-to-peer exchange safely is the single most critical component of utilizing FB Marketplace Sacramento. Law enforcement agencies throughout Sacramento County strongly encourage utilizing monitored public exchange spaces rather than inviting strangers to private residences or meeting in secluded locations.
Recommended Sacramento Safe Exchange Locations
| Location Name | Address / General Area | Security Features |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sacramento Police Department Headquarters | 5750 Freeport Blvd, Sacramento, CA 95822 | 24/7 Monitored Video Surveillance, Well-Lit | High-value electronics, jewelry, cash transactions |
| Arden-Arcade Police Department Substation | 2850 Becerra Way, Sacramento, CA 95821 | Public Access Lot, Active Law Enforcement Presence | General goods, furniture, suburban meetups |
| Elk Grove Police Department Safe Exchange Zone | 8400 Laguna Palms Way, Elk Grove, CA 95758 | Dedicated Parking Stalls, Continuous Recording | South Sacramento and Elk Grove regional trades |
| Local Sacramento Public Library Branches | Various (e.g., Central Library at 828 I St) | High Foot Traffic, Daytime Security Personnel | Books, smaller goods, daylight exchanges |
Beyond choosing a secure location, adherence to core personal safety habits protects both buyers and sellers throughout the transaction lifecycle. Never invite unknown buyers inside your home to inspect items; instead, bring smaller items out to a covered porch or garage, or move the meeting to a designated public zone. When selling high-ticket assets like vehicles or heavy equipment, verify that the buyer brings exact cash or initiates a secure digital transfer before signing over titles or handing off keys.

Step-by-Step Guide: Listing and Selling an Item Successfully in Sacramento
Maximizing your return on an item requires professional presentation and clear communication. Follow this systematic workflow to convert listings into cash quickly within the Sacramento metropolitan area.
- Clean and Inspect the Item: Thoroughly clean appliances, steam upholstery, and polish wood surfaces. Buyers in established neighborhoods expect items to be ready for immediate home placement.
- Capture High-Quality Natural Lighting Photos: Take clear, well-lit photographs from multiple angles using natural daylight. Include close-ups of any flaws, scratches, or wear marks to build instant trust and manage expectations.
- Craft an Informative, SEO-Optimized Title: Avoid vague titles like "couch for sale." Instead, use descriptive keywords: "West Elm Distressed Leather Sofa - Excellent Condition - Sacramento Pickup."
- Detail Comprehensive Specifications: In the description, list exact dimensions (height, width, depth), material composition, original purchase price (if known), and specific reason for selling.
- Establish Realistic Pricing: Research completed local listings on FB Marketplace to gauge fair market value. Price slightly above your absolute bottom dollar to leave room for reasonable local negotiation.
- Manage Inquiries and Logistics Promptly: Respond quickly to "Is this still available?" messages with a clear call to action. State your availability for pickup windows and request confirmation 30 minutes prior to departure.
Common Pitfalls and Scam Prevention in Regional Digital Commerce
While the vast majority of Sacramento marketplace users are honest local community members, high-traffic digital platforms inevitably attract bad actors. Maintaining awareness of common fraudulent tactics ensures a smooth experience.
Red Flags to Watch For:
- Overpayment Schemes: A buyer offers to pay above your asking price via a check or digital transfer sight unseen, arranging for a "mover" to pick up the item. This is almost always a fraudulent reversal scam.
- Code Verification Requests: If a buyer asks you to verify your identity by sending them a 6-digit SMS code they claim to have sent to your phone, stop communicating immediately. This is a classic Google Voice verification scam used to hijack phone numbers.
- Refusal of Public Meetups: Sellers who insist on remote payment before you view an item, or who refuse to meet in a well-lit public space, should be avoided entirely. Cash in hand or verified bank transfer upon inspection remains the gold standard.
Frequently Asked Questions About FB Marketplace Sacramento
How can I access FB Marketplace if the tab is missing from my Facebook app?
The Marketplace icon can sometimes disappear due to app updates, new account status, or region settings. You can force-access it by typing facebook.com/marketplace directly into your mobile or desktop browser, or by checking your main app shortcut settings under menu options.
What are the best neighborhoods for finding antique and vintage furniture in Sacramento?
The grid neighborhoods—including Midtown, East Sacramento, Land Park, and Curtis Park—frequently yield high-quality mid-century modern, antique, and solid-wood furniture due to the historical architectural styles of homes in those areas.
Are vehicle titles transferred easily through FB Marketplace sales in Sacramento?
Vehicle transactions require completing a California DMV Release of Liability (REG 138) and signing over the proper title documentation. It is strongly recommended to finalize vehicle exchanges at a local AAA office or DMV branch in Sacramento to verify paperwork accuracy on the spot.
How do I handle no-shows or flaky buyers on Facebook Marketplace?
Set a strict policy of first-come, first-served with no long-term holds unless a non-refundable digital deposit is made. If a buyer stops communicating or misses a confirmed pickup window without notice, immediately move on to the next interested party in your message queue.
Can I ship items through FB Marketplace instead of doing local pickup?
Yes, Facebook offers integrated shipping options for smaller items nationwide, though local cash pickup remains the dominant method for bulky furniture, heavy appliances, and vehicles within the Sacramento market to avoid shipping fees and logistics complications.
